[Nut-upsdev] reposurgeon and svn:ignore on a newly added directory
Charles Lepple
clepple at gmail.com
Fri Aug 17 12:28:45 UTC 2012
On Apr 12, 2012, at 11:18 PM, Charles Lepple wrote:
> One corner case I ran across when building from a reposurgeon-generated tree is that .gitignore files do not seem to be generated when a directory is created at the same time as its svn:ignore property is set.
A quick update for the NUT list: I am still tracking this down, plus another issue where .gitignore files linger after their parent directory has been deleted. While these are not the only discrepancies between the reposurgeon and git-svn conversions, they generate a lot of noise in the diffs, and I would like to fix them so that they don't mask other differences.
Eric: do you have any local commits to reposurgeon that haven't been pushed to gitorious? Fixing this will probably involve a good bit of code shuffling in the vicinity of line 2216, and I don't even want to think what a merge would look like.
Also, I am trying to work on a test case for this, but I am still trying to figure out a good way to generate the "golden" files for the output comparison. Suggestions are welcome.
--
Charles Lepple
clepple at gmail
More information about the Nut-upsdev
mailing list